See if you can capture the request that gets sent to thememain.php using 
Fiddler. It is probably something simple, like Fusion sending the session 
parameter using lowercase 'session' instead of 'SESSION'. If that's the case, 
you should be able to update the php script to look for the lowercase version 
if the uppercase one isn't defined.

I try to use the php application "theme layer" in a Fusion layout without 
success. The following error is encountered during the process:
Error
Invalid argument(s): [1] = "" The session ID is invalid because the session 
separator character was not found.
Invalid argument(s): [1] = "" The session ID is invalid because the session 
separator character was not found. Exception occurred in method 
MgUserInformation.SetMgSessionId at line 183 in file 
d:\build\mapguide_open_source_v2.0\build_30.11\mgdev\common\mapguidecommon\System/UserInformation.cpp

Could you help me the resolve this issue because with a normal layout, there is 
no error?
